The Virginia Department of Transportation (VDOT) is responsible for building, maintaining and operating the state's roads, bridges and tunnels, and has the third-largest state-maintained highway system in the country, behind Texas and North Carolina.  

VDOT procures professional services contracts for transportation projects through competitive negotiation, a selection method defined in the Virginia Public Procurement Act (VPPA) §2.2-4300, and in accordance with the Department’s most current professional services procurement manual.

SB20241210
The Virginia Department of Transportation is seeking expressions of interest from consulting engineering firms who wish to be considered to provide professional engineering services for Piedmont Avenue Bridge Rehabilitation. The Piedmont Avenue bridge (i.e., Bridge ID. 1021809) is located in the City of Bristol (VA) and carries Piedmont Avenue (U.S. Route 11) over Beaver Creek through downtown Bristol. This project will require (but may not be limited to) structural, survey, geotechnical, and environmental investigations and analyses. The project-specific contract will have a maximum value of $1,250,000.00 for Phase I. LD20241202
The Virginia Department of Transportation is seeking expressions of interest from consulting engineering firms who wish to be considered to provide professional engineering services for the I-81 Corridor Improvement Program. This is an extremely important program focused on delivery of a variety of projects to improve the safety and operational characteristics of the I-81 Corridor within the Commonwealth of Virginia. The Program currently consists of an array of Operational projects as well as Capital Projects spread across the 325-mile long corridor. The projects span numerous jurisdictional boundaries as well as VDOT District Boundaries (Staunton, Salem, and Bristol Districts).
